    It's no secret that LP lovers have taken a hit since CDs became the sound reproduction medium of choice for the masses. Most manufacturers now design their preamps and receivers without the extra preamplifier gain stage and the RIAA equalization that phono cartridges require. People who still enjoy listening to their record collections have had to settle for using the often outdated phono preamp stage in their bulky older equipment.

    The Zphono employs advanced circuitry and high quality components to provide the extra gain stage and RIAA equalization circuitry that are required for highly accurate and low-noise reproduction of the low level output of a phonograph cartridge. In fact, its RIAA curve is accurate to 0.25 dB.

    A rear panel switch is used to select between moving magnet or moving coil cartridges. The Zphono also features an exclusive AC line polarity switch to ensure hum-free performance in all installations. Zphono works with all line-level preamps, integrated amps, and receivers. It includes no-mar isolation feet for standalone use and a high-quality removable AC power cord.

    Product Specs

    • Input Sensitivity: 0.15 mV - 2 v
    • Input Impedance: 47 k ohms
    • Input Overload, MM: 220 mV, 1 kHz
    • RIAA Accuracy: 0.25 dB, 20 Hz - 20 kHz
    • Signal-to-noise ratio: 75 dB, ref. 5 mV input
    • Power Requirement: 120 V/60 Hz, 5W
    • Dimensions: 9.5" wide, 2" tall (with feet) 9.25" deep
    • Weight: 3 lb.
